Question
select the correct answer.
what is the range of the function represented by this graph?
graph of a parabola opening downward with vertex, x-intercepts, and y-intercept
a. ( y leq 1 )
b. all real numbers
c. ( -4 leq y leq -2 )
d. ( y geq 1 )
Step1: Understand Range Definition
Range of a function is the set of all possible \( y \)-values (outputs) the function can take. For a graph, we look at the vertical extent (from lowest to highest \( y \)-value).
Step2: Analyze the Graph's Vertical Extent
The graph is a parabola opening downward (since it has a maximum point). The highest point (vertex) has a \( y \)-value of \( 1 \) (visually, the peak is at \( y = 1 \)). The graph extends downward infinitely (since it's a parabola opening down, the \( y \)-values go to \( -\infty \), but the maximum \( y \)-value is \( 1 \)). So the range includes all \( y \)-values less than or equal to \( 1 \).
